What are some common challenges faced by Utilization Review Managers in balancing patient care and cost efficiency?

Utilization Review Managers often encounter the challenge of ensuring patients receive appropriate care while also adhering to insurance and regulatory guidelines that emphasize cost efficiency. This requires strong analytical skills to assess clinical information and make fair determinations, often under tight deadlines and with incomplete data. The role also involves frequent communication with physicians, payers, and case managers to resolve disagreements and clarify criteria, making negotiation and diplomacy essential. Staying updated on changing healthcare regulations and payer requirements can add to the complexity, but it also provides opportunities for professional growth and leadership within healthcare administration.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Utilization Review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Utilization Review Manager, you need a solid background in healthcare management, clinical knowledge (often as an RN or healthcare professional), and experience with utilization review processes. Familiarity with case management software, electronic health records (EHRs), and certifications such as Certified Case Manager (CCM) or Certified Professional in Utilization Review (CPUR) are often expected.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, leadership,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for success in this role. These skills ensure appropriate resource use, regulatory compliance, and coordinated patient care, which are vital for both healthcare quality and operational efficiency.

What is the difference between Utilization Review Manager vs Utilization Review Coordinator?

AspectUtilization Review ManagerUtilization Review Coordinator
CertificationsTypically requires certifications like CCM or ACUMay require similar certifications but often less advanced
Work EnvironmentSupervises review teams, manages processes in healthcare or insurance settingsPerforms case reviews, supports the review process under supervision
Employer & IndustryHospitals, insurance companies, healthcare organizationsInsurance companies, healthcare providers, third-party administrators

The Utilization Review Manager oversees review teams and manages utilization review processes, focusing on policy compliance and efficiency. The Utilization Review Coordinator supports the review process by conducting case assessments and assisting managers. While both roles require similar certifications and work in related environments, the manager holds a supervisory position with broader responsibilities.

What does a Utilization Review Manager do?

A Utilization Review Manager oversees the process of evaluating the necessity, appropriateness, and efficiency of healthcare services provided to patients. They ensure that patient care adheres to established guidelines and that healthcare resources are used effectively. Their duties typically include leading a team of reviewers, collaborating with healthcare providers, ensuring compliance with regulations, and making recommendations on care authorization. The goal is to balance quality patient care with cost-effective resource management.

Job Description

You, as the Nurse Reviewer will be held responsible for the comprehensive review of the medical information for the assigned medical record review and completion of all paperwork, communication and data entry involved. Reviews will include quality of care, medical necessity; DRG validation, focused, readmission, Emergency Medical Treatment and Active Labor Act [EMTALA], and all others are required by contract. Communicates with the Medicare beneficiary/family members, healthcare providers and/or practitioners as needed during the course of the identified review.
